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Machine ID: UI "List View" for Bots #34260

Closed
Tracked by #34299
strideynet opened this issue Nov 6, 2023 · 3 comments · Fixed by #37943
Closed
Tracked by #34299

Machine ID: UI "List View" for Bots #34260

strideynet opened this issue Nov 6, 2023 · 3 comments · Fixed by #37943
Assignees
Labels
feature-request Used for new features in Teleport, improvements to current should be #enhancements machine-id

Comments

@strideynet
Copy link
Contributor

Dependent on #33808

Once we have a distinct bot resource, it'd be beneficial to surface within the Teleport UI.

I'd expect this initial iteration to:

  • Allow me to view my bots
  • Allow me to view and adjust the roles assigned to bots
  • Allow me to delete a bot

For this, I think a single "List View" ought to be appropriate, and for now, we don't need a drill-down view per bot.

@strideynet strideynet added feature-request Used for new features in Teleport, improvements to current should be #enhancements machine-id labels Nov 6, 2023
@strideynet
Copy link
Contributor Author

Open to thoughts on if we should "hide" bots from the existing User/Role view once this page is implemented.

@strideynet strideynet changed the title Machine ID: Bot "List View" UI Machine ID: UI "List View" for Bots Nov 6, 2023
@strideynet
Copy link
Contributor Author

strideynet commented Nov 7, 2023

I'm hesitant to include Bot creation here - as they'd need to pick and create the correct kind of Join Token manually after creating the bot - maybe this is best left for a "Discover"-esque wizard.

@strideynet
Copy link
Contributor Author

I'm hesitant to include Bot creation here - as they'd need to pick and create the correct kind of Join Token manually after creating the bot - maybe this is best left for a "Discover"-esque wizard.

Let's keep bot creation out of scope for this ticket - I'll create a new ticket for bot creation / join token creation stories.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
feature-request Used for new features in Teleport, improvements to current should be #enhancements machine-id
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ants